HC makes NID of complainant mandatory for filing any case

The High Court has made obligatory submission of NID card of complainant and informant while filing any case with any police station or court against anybody.

A division bench comprising Justice M Enayetur Rahim and Justice Mostafizur Rahman passed the order on Monday.

The above order came following a writ petition filed by businessman Ekramul Ahsan who is harassed by 49 “fake” cases lodged by “unknown” people.

 

The HC directed the Criminal Investigation Department (CID) of Police to trace the plaintiffs in the 49 cases and submit report within 60 days.

Besides, the court issued a rule asking the government authorities concerned to show cause as to why complainants of 49 cases shall not be detected.

A vested quarter allegedly filed 49 fake cases against Ekramul Ahsan, a businessman from Shantinagar in Dhaka.

Ekramul claimed that murder, rape, torture of women, extortion and human trafficking cases filed against in 13 districts in last 11 years.

In utter peculiarity, unknown people filed the cases against Ekramul at the behest of vested quarter to harass him socially and financially.

The petitioner said the syndicate would like grab his lands, house and factories.

 

Advocates Zainul Abedin and Emadul Haque Basir appeared for the writ petition while Deputy Attorney General Bipul Bagmar for the state.
